What happened when CA lawmaker tried to put mom in conservatorship
Assemblymember Anamarie Ávila Farías during a floor session at the state Capitol in Sacramento on May 28, 2026. Photo by Miguel Gutierrez Jr., CalMatters AnaMaria Ávila Bugarin had racked up tens of thousands of dollars in bills to prove what seemed obvious to most of the people around her: She didn’t have dementia. So the 76-year-old showed up impeccably dressed for her final exam with a neuropsychologist, according to court records. Tearful …
